package org.mozc.android.inputmethod.japanese.session;
import org.mozc.android.inputmethod.japanese.MozcUtil;
import org.mozc.android.inputmethod.japanese.protobuf.ProtoCommands.Command;
import org.mozc.android.inputmethod.japanese.protobuf.ProtoCommands.Output;
import com.google.common.base.Preconditions;
import android.content.Context;
import java.io.DataInputStream;
import java.io.DataOutputStream;
import java.io.IOException;
import java.net.InetAddress;
import java.net.InetSocketAddress;
import java.net.Socket;
/**
* A session handler which connect the Mozc server by using socket.
*
* The background of this class is described in server/mozc_rpc_server_main.cc
*
*/
class SocketSessionHandler implements SessionHandler {
// Time out duration for connection in milliseconds.
private static final int CONNECTING_TIMEOUT = 1 * 1000;
// Time out duration for reachability check in milliseconds.
private static final int REACHABLITY_TIMEOUT = 1 * 100;
private final InetAddress host;
private final int port;
SocketSessionHandler(InetAddress host, int port) {
this.host = Preconditions.checkNotNull(host);
this.port = port;
}
@Override
public void initialize(Context context) {
// No operation.
}
@Override
public Command evalCommand(Command command) {
Preconditions.checkNotNull(command);
// We should be in a worker thread so below invocation is not needed. Just in case.
MozcUtil.relaxMainthreadStrictMode();
try {
Socket socket = new Socket();
boolean succeeded = false;
try {
socket.connect(new InetSocketAddress(host, port), CONNECTING_TIMEOUT);
byte[] inBytes = command.getInput().toByteArray();
DataOutputStream outputStream = new DataOutputStream(socket.getOutputStream());
outputStream.writeInt(inBytes.length); // Network order.
outputStream.write(inBytes);
DataInputStream inputStream = new DataInputStream(socket.getInputStream());
byte[] outBytes = new byte[inputStream.readInt()]; // Network order.
inputStream.readFully(outBytes);
Command result = Command.newBuilder(command).setOutput(Output.parseFrom(outBytes)).build();
succeeded = true;
return result;
} finally {
// We just want to throw an IOException from close() method iff no method invocations
// in this try block throws (another) IOException.
MozcUtil.close(socket, !succeeded);
}
} catch (IOException e) {
// Abort if an exception is thrown and re-launch the service.
throw new RuntimeException(e);
}
}
boolean isReachable() {
MozcUtil.relaxMainthreadStrictMode();
try {
return host.isReachable(REACHABLITY_TIMEOUT);
} catch (IOException e) {
return false;
}
}
}
